## Provenance: Tanagerline Assignment Service

All Tanagerline builds originate from the Coppervale pipeline. Source is pinned by commit; dependencies resolved from the internal Marrowgate mirror only. Artifacts are signed at package time and verified at deploy. No manual uploads permitted. Reproducibility checked nightly. The deployed artifact under review corresponds to the trace token below.

build token for fajop-kageg: htk14_a2d40227103e0f

Subject: Handover — wiki RBAC duties

Hi Marisol,

Before I rotate off, a quick summary for you and the new folks. The Pinewhistle wiki uses three roles: reader, curator, and steward. Role grants live in the perms_map table, and changes must go through the stewards channel first — never edit rows directly. Audit every grant quarterly. To verify role assignments against the live database, connect using the string below.

warehouse DSN: redis://praael_svc:cR@db-fd69.lumiccorp.example:5432/holdor

Handover note — Dira Holst to Corwin Abbes, for heads of department. Quick update on the Tressmark Retail pilot: eleven stores are live with the Quillset shelf-scanning units, and early numbers look decent. Tressmark's ops team wants a mid-pilot review before expanding to their coastal branches. Corwin, you'll own that conversation from next week. Keep this tight within your teams. The confidential plan note follows directly below.

board note of yahog-haduf: Only 5 of the 120 pilot accounts renewed Quenwyn, so a churn review is set for October 1.

RUNBOOK — Returned drone, servicing loop. Heads up, dispatch: unit Skylark-7 came back from the Penhale survey with a cracked rotor arm, so it's off rotation until Wrenfield Robotics has a look. It's crated in the service cage, battery pulled and taped separately per the usual rule. The Wrenfield courier swings by Wednesday, usually mid-morning, sometimes annoyingly early. Don't let anyone else wheel it out — this one's on a warranty claim, so chain of custody matters. At pick-up, apply the hand-over instruction below.

drop instructions, hahip-badug: the quenox ralath courier leaves the kaseth fraiel rusiel tameth belys istdor ralion giliel ledger at gate 7830 under passcode 165413